Theory Test for Driver's License B in Austria: A Comprehensive Guide
Acquiring a driver's license in Austria is a structured procedure that needs prospects to pass a series of tests. Among the most vital phases in this journey is the theory test, crucial for getting a Class B driver's license. This short article works as a helpful guide to comprehending the theory test, its requirements, preparation methods, and frequently asked concerns.

Overview of the Theory Test for Driver's License B
The theory test for a chauffeur's license B in Austria examines the candidate's knowledge of traffic laws, indications, and safe driving practices. It is created to ensure that future drivers possess the needed theoretical understanding to run a car safely and responsibly on Austrian roadways.

Key Topics Covered in the Theory Test
To carry out well in the theory test, candidates must concentrate on the following essential subjects:
- Traffic Signs and Signals- Comprehending the meanings of numerous roadway indications and signal lights.
 
- Roadway Regulations- Familiarity with speed limitations, right-of-way rules, and basic driving laws.
 
- Safe Driving Practices- Knowledge of safe following distances, usage of safety belt, and the effects of alcohol and drugs on driving.
 
- Ecological Considerations- Comprehending environment-friendly driving practices and their value in preserving the environment.
 
Preparation Strategies
Proper preparation is necessary to prosper in the theory test. Here are some efficient methods:
- Consistent Study Routine: Dedicate particular times weekly for studying the materials to retain information much better.
- Experiment Mock Tests: Take many mock tests to get accustomed to the test format and time restraints.
- Group Study Sessions: Collaborate with peers who are also studying for the test. Discussing subjects can improve understanding.
- Evaluation Incorrect Answers: When practicing, pay special attention to concerns answered improperly. Understanding why a response was incorrect is important for preventing similar mistakes.
